Although B. But C. So D. Because9.A. large B. dark C. strange D. fortable10.A. cheered up B. rang up C. sped up D. stayed up二、阅读理解Americans use many expressions with the word dog. People in the United States love their dogs and treat them well. They take their dogs for walks, let them play outside and give them good food and medical care. However, dogs without owners to care for them lead a different kind of life. The expression, to lead a dogs life, describes a person who has an unhappy life.Some people say we live in a dog-eat-dog world. That means many people are peting for the same things, like good jobs. They say that to be successful, a person has to work like a dog. This means they have to work very, very hard. Such hard work can make people dog-tired.And, the situation would be even worse if they became sick as a dog.Husbands and wives use doghouse when they are angry at each other. For example, a woman might get angry at her husband for forgetting their wedding anniversary( 结婚纪念日).She might tell him that he is in the doghouse and treats him badly. However, the husband may decide that it is best to leave things alone and not create more problems. He might decide to let sleeping dogs lie.Some people are pared to dogs in bad ways. People who are unkind can be described as meaner than a junkyard dog. Junkyard dogs live in places where people throw away things they do not want. Mean dogs are often used to guard properties(房屋及院落). They bark or attack(攻击)people who try to enter the property. However, sometimes a person who appears to be mean and threatening(威胁的)is really not so bad. We say his bark is worse than his bite.Dog expressions are also used to describe the weather. The dog days of summer are the hottest days of the year. A rainstorm may cool the weather. But we do not want it to rain too hard. We do not want it to rain cats and dogs.1.Americans often do something with dogs except .A. walking dogsB. looking after dogsC. playing with dogs D. taking dogs to the restaurants2.
